Output 23793e859825309d1cd0ec0e187cf7efdb256c16cc984673979b805f8f930b93:61

value
1047462
script pubkey
OP_0 OP_PUSHBYTES_20 f43b81f1db72749d4010c2b8e9a2f10e45724ed7
address
bc1q7sacruwmwf6f6sqsc2uwngh3pezhynkh4qsuw5
transaction
23793e859825309d1cd0ec0e187cf7efdb256c16cc984673979b805f8f930b93
spent
true